#EB3D43 Color
#EB3D43 is rgb(235, 61, 67) in RGB, hsl(358, 81%, 58%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 74%, 71%, 8%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Rose Madder (#E32636),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 5.79.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#EB3D43 Channel Values
How #EB3D43 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 235 · G 61 · B 67 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 358° · S 81% · L 58%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 358° · S 74% · V 92%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 74% · Y 71% · K 8%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 3.98:1 vs white · 5.28: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#EB3D43 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#EB3D43 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#EB3D43?
#EB3D43 is a mid-tone red — rgb(235, 61, 67) in RGB and hsl(358, 81%, 58%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Rose Madder (#E32636),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 5.79.
What is the RGB value of #EB3D43?
#EB3D43 is rgb(235, 61, 67) — red 235, green 61, and blue 67 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#EB3D43?
#EB3D43 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 74%, 71%, 8%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#EB3D43 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#EB3D43 scores 3.98:1 against white and 5.28: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#EB3D43 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#EB3D43 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is crimson (#DC143C) at a CIE76 distance of 8.78,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
